Overall Meaning

In "Valentine," JYJ delivers a romantic and playful track that speaks of a man's desire to find a girl who fits his idea of the perfect Valentine. The song is an upbeat blend of R&B, pop, and hip-hop, and the lyrics reflect the excitement and urgency of finding love.


The opening lines of the song set the tone for the rest of the track. The singer asks his love interest to take him to a place he hasn't been lately, indicating a desire for something new and exciting. He then suggests that they do something crazy together, highlighting his impulsive and adventurous spirit.


The chorus of the song emphasizes the singer's desire to find a girl of his dreams who will become his Valentine. He asks the girl if she can be the one for him, indicating that he is looking for a serious relationship that is based on genuine love and not just physical attraction. The singer also assures his love interest that he is not a player or a dog and that he is ready to commit to her.


Overall, "Valentine" is a catchy and fun song that celebrates the joy of finding love.
